What Is a Building Evaluation?
A structure assessment is an expert assessment of a home's condition. The assessment concentrates on the structural and security aspects of the structure, including structures, walls, roofing systems, floors, ceilings, pipes, electrical systems, and other essential parts.
Unlike a casual walkthrough, a professional structure examination is extensive and provides a comprehensive report highlighting any problems, damage, or upkeep requirements. This details enables buyers to make educated decisions and work out with confidence.

How Structure Inspections Can Conserve You Money
A building assessment can avoid expensive surprises by uncovering hidden issues. Here's how it can conserve you thousands:
Structural damage such as structure cracks, subsidence, or irregular floors can be expensive to fix. Discovering these issues before purchase enables you to work out a lower rate or request repairs before settlement.
Roofing damage, leakages, obstructed rain gutters, or harmed tiles can lead to water ingress and mould development. Repair work or replacements can cost a number of thousand dollars, so understanding about them ahead of time provides you take advantage of in negotiations.
Defective electrical wiring, outdated switchboards, leaking pipes, and blocked drains pipes are not only pricey to fix but can likewise be hazardous. Structure evaluations highlight these issues, giving you time to budget for repairs or negotiate with the seller.
Termites are a common issue in Western Australia, and their damage can be ravaging if left unattended. A structure examination will identify indications of termite activity, permitting you to organize treatment or reconsider the purchase if necessary.
Even well-kept homes have ongoing upkeep requirements. Inspections recognize locations that will require attention, assisting you plan and spending plan for the future. By dealing with these issues early, you can avoid more costly issues down the track.
The Assessment Process in Rockingham
A common building assessment in Rockingham involves a number of actions:
Booking the Examination. Purchasers arrange a time with a qualified inspector, ideally after making a deal but before signing the agreement.
On-Site Inspection. The inspector carries out an extensive examination of the residential or commercial property, inspecting structural elements, plumbing, electrical systems, roof, and other crucial locations.
Report Preparation. After the examination, an in-depth report is prepared, outlining problems, potential threats, and suggestions. Photos and descriptions supply clearness on each issue.
Choice Making. Purchasers use the report to make informed decisions. This might involve working out the purchase rate, asking for repairs, or in many cases, leaving if the problems are substantial.

When to Arrange a Building Examination
The ideal time for a pre-purchase building assessment seeks you make an offer however before you sign the contract. This timing ensures that any concerns found can be resolved in settlements or that the offer can be changed.
Arranging an evaluation too early may risk paying for numerous evaluations if you think about numerous properties. Waiting till after the deal enables you to decide with self-confidence.
